Confusion on residence status for tax purpose

This query is : Resolved 

26 April 2019 I migrated to Australia in April 2018.
For the AY 2019-20 , I am confused on whether I am a "Resident" or "Non-Resident" for tax.

My details:

i.) I have lived in India for less than 182 days in the Financial Year 2018-19.
ii.) I have always lived in India before migrating in April 2018 i.e more than 365 days in the preceding 4 years.
iii.)I went on my own to Australia and found a job here, i.e I was not send by an Indian company to work on an Australian project

Can you advise on what would be my Residence status when filing the tax return for AY 2019-20.

28 April 2019 Since you have stayed in India for less than 182 days during the Year, you are a non resident
